Output 70ea98327539b8d1a3d2f556c8526877b6c097ef969982d76d3b6098941f3a87:1

value
312724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71beba2fd15b194ed65a4e570b8651a3901942fb OP_EQUAL
address
3C4SmBhAtm4Q89a1TXbMLYmiC6GCTsY6yw
transaction
70ea98327539b8d1a3d2f556c8526877b6c097ef969982d76d3b6098941f3a87
confirmations
225600
spent
true